The material included in this set draws on international sources from the 1950s to the present day, to provide an invaluable collection on retailing. The collection is arranged as follows:
* Volume 1: The Evolution and Development of Retailing
* Volume 2:The Environments for Retailing
* Volume 3: (In 2 Parts) Retail Practices and Operations
* Volume 4: Comparative and International Retailing
The set is fully indexed and includes a general introduction by the editors outlining the current characteristics of the retailing field, which is further supplemented by thematic introductions to individual volumes.
